Talent.com
Firmware Engineer
Firmware EngineerActalent • Ottawa, Ontario, Canada
Firmware Engineer

Firmware Engineer

Actalent • Ottawa, Ontario, Canada
Il y a 13 jours
Type de contrat
  • Temps plein
Description de poste

Job Title : Firmware Engineer

Location : Ottawa

Job Description

Join our innovative Base Team focused on low-level BSP development and board bring-up. Collaborate closely with FPGA and hardware teams, handling hardware interactions and low-level system integration. We seek a seasoned engineer with a strong command of embedded C and ARM-based systems.

Responsibilities

  • Own and manage board bring-up processes.
  • Collaborate closely with hardware schematics.
  • Develop and integrate low-level systems software.
  • Work with communication protocols such as I²C, IPC, SPI, UART, and PCIe.
  • Lead complex board-level HW / SW debugging efforts.
  • Engage in hands-on work in the lab with hardware.

Essential Skills

  • 8+ years of experience in embedded or low-level systems software.
  • Expert-level C programming in Linux-based embedded environments.
  • Strong experience with low-level firmware and bootloader bring-up.
  • Advanced knowledge of hardware interfaces and buses (SPI, I2C, UART, PCIe).
  • Bachelor’s degree in Electrical Engineering, Computer Science, or equivalent experience.
  • Additional Assets

  • Experience with Debian-based Linux distributions.
  • Working knowledge of C++ and Python.
  • Shell scripting and automation skills.
  • BSP development and / or Yocto experience.
  • Experience with custom ASICs or FPGAs.
  • Experience in optical or telecommunications systems.
  • Work Environment

    This is a fully onsite position located in the Nepean region of Ottawa.

    Job Type & Location

    This is a Contract to Hire position based out of Ottawa, ON.

    Pay and Benefits

    The pay range for this position is $65.00 - $75.00 / hr.

    Workplace Type

    This is a fully onsite position in Ottawa,ON.

    À propos d'Actalent :

    Actalent est un chef de file mondial des services d’ingénierie et de sciences et des solutions de talents. Nous aidons les entreprises visionnaires à faire progresser leurs initiatives en matière d’ingénierie et de science en leur donnant accès à des experts spécialisés qui favorisent la mise à l’échelle, l’innovation et la mise en marché rapide. Avec un réseau de près de 30 000 consultants et plus de 4 500 clients aux États-Unis, au Canada, en Asie et en Europe, Actalent est au service d’un grand nombre d’entreprises du classement Fortune 500.

    Actalent est un employeur souscrivant au principe de l’égalité des chances et accepte toutes les candidatures sans tenir compte de la race, du sexe, de l’âge, de la couleur, de la religion, des origines nationales, du statut d’ancien combattant, d’un handicap, de l’orientation sexuelle, de l’identité sexuelle, des renseignements génétiques ou de toute autre caractéristique protégée par la loi.

    Si vous souhaitez faire une demande d’accommodement raisonnable, tel que la modification ou l’ajustement du processus de demande d’emploi ou d’entrevue à cause d’un handicap, veuillez envoyer un courriel à

    Créer une alerte emploi pour cette recherche

    Firmware Engineer • Ottawa, Ontario, Canada

    Offres similaires
    Customer Service Agent - 50k-60k / Year - Remote

    Customer Service Agent - 50k-60k / Year - Remote

    Spade Recruiting • North Grenville, Ontario
    Télétravail
    Temps plein
    Quick Apply
    We’re looking for enthusiastic, self-driven, individuals to assist existing and prospective clients within our organization. This position will work with multiple clients throughout the day pr...Voir plus
    Dernière mise à jour : il y a 18 jours • Offre sponsorisée
    Earn money testing apps - Remote

    Earn money testing apps - Remote

    Almedia • Val-des-Monts, Quebec, Canada
    Télétravail
    Temps plein
    Get paid for testing apps, games and surveys.Almedia runs a dynamic platform where users earn money online by completing tasks, playing games, and filling out surveys. Since our launch 5 years ago, ...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Firmware Engineer

    Firmware Engineer

    RBR Ltd. • Ottawa
    Temps plein
    About RBR : Making waves since 1973.At RBR, we’ve been designing cutting‑edge instruments to measure our blue planet for over 50 years. Built to withstand some of the harshest environments on Earth, ...Voir plus
    Dernière mise à jour : il y a 26 jours • Offre sponsorisée
    Embedded Firmware Engineer (PIC) - Ottawa, RTOS

    Embedded Firmware Engineer (PIC) - Ottawa, RTOS

    Marler & Associates Search • Ottawa
    Temps plein
    A growing technology company in Ottawa is seeking an Embedded Software Developer to join its Research & Development team. The successful candidate will design and implement embedded firmware for PIC...Voir plus
    Dernière mise à jour : il y a 8 jours • Offre sponsorisée
    Analog IC Design Engineer - 14913

    Analog IC Design Engineer - 14913

    Synopsys, Inc. • Ottawa
    Temps plein
    At Synopsys, we drive the innovations that shape the way we live and connect.Our technology is central to the Era of Pervasive Intelligence, from self-driving cars to learning machines.We lead in c...Voir plus
    Dernière mise à jour : il y a 9 jours • Offre sponsorisée
    Sr, Firmware Developer

    Sr, Firmware Developer

    Scripps Broadcasting Holdings LLC • Ottawa
    Temps plein
    Sr, Firmware Developer page is loaded## Sr, Firmware Developerlocations : Kanata (Ontario), Legget Drive, NUVYYOtime type : Full timeposted on : Posted 4 Days Agojob requisition id : JR035861Th...Voir plus
    Dernière mise à jour : il y a 26 jours • Offre sponsorisée
    Algebra Private Tutoring Jobs Cantley

    Algebra Private Tutoring Jobs Cantley

    Superprof • Cantley, Canada
    Temps plein +1
    Superprof is Canada's #1 tutoring platform, and we're actively recruiting passionate tutors! Whether you're a student, a professional, or simply someone who loves teaching, join the largest communi...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Senior Web API Platform Engineer — Build Scalable APIs & DX

    Senior Web API Platform Engineer — Build Scalable APIs & DX

    Scribd, Inc. • Ottawa
    Temps plein
    A leading online reading platform is seeking a Senior Software Engineer for the Web API Platform.This role involves designing and building product-facing web APIs to enhance web modernization effor...Voir plus
    Dernière mise à jour : il y a 26 jours • Offre sponsorisée
    Senior Firmware Engineer

    Senior Firmware Engineer

    RBR • Ottawa
    Temps plein
    Reports to : Firmware & Systems Manager.About RBR : Making waves since 1973.At RBR, we’ve been designing cutting‑edge instruments to measure our blue planet for over 50 years.Built to withstand some ...Voir plus
    Dernière mise à jour : il y a 26 jours • Offre sponsorisée
    Senior Platform Firmware Engineer

    Senior Platform Firmware Engineer

    Lumentum • Ottawa
    Temps plein
    It's fun to work in a company where people truly BELIEVE in what they're doing! We're committed to bringing passion and customer focus to the business. If you like wild growth and working with happy...Voir plus
    Dernière mise à jour : il y a 2 jours • Offre sponsorisée
    Software Engineer, Operating Systems Virtualization

    Software Engineer, Operating Systems Virtualization

    Aptiv PLC • Ottawa
    Temps plein
    Wind River is a global leader in delivering software for mission‑critical intelligent systems.For more than four decades, the company has been an innovator and pioneer, powering billions of systems...Voir plus
    Dernière mise à jour : il y a 26 jours • Offre sponsorisée
    Software Engineer, Operating Systems Virtualization

    Software Engineer, Operating Systems Virtualization

    Aptiv • Ottawa
    Temps plein
    Wind River is a global leader in delivering software for mission‑critical intelligent systems.For more than four decades the company has been an innovator and pioneer, powering billions of systems ...Voir plus
    Dernière mise à jour : il y a 26 jours • Offre sponsorisée
    Digital Backend ASIC Physical Design Engineer

    Digital Backend ASIC Physical Design Engineer

    Ciena • Ottawa
    Temps plein
    A leading technology company in Ottawa is seeking a Physical Design Engineer specializing in ASIC design.Responsibilities include defining physical architecture, working with EDA tools, and ensurin...Voir plus
    Dernière mise à jour : il y a 26 jours • Offre sponsorisée
    Sr. Principal Firmware Engineer

    Sr. Principal Firmware Engineer

    Nokia • Ottawa
    Temps plein
    In this role as a Senior Principal Firmware Engineer, you will work within a dynamic Agile scrum team dedicated to innovation in optical systems. Collaborate closely with cross-functional teams, inc...Voir plus
    Dernière mise à jour : il y a 26 jours • Offre sponsorisée
    Junior / Intermediate Firmware Engineer - Contract - 18833

    Junior / Intermediate Firmware Engineer - Contract - 18833

    LRO Staffing • Ottawa
    Temps plein +1
    Our reputable client has an Immediate requirement for a Junior / Intermediate Firmware Engineer to join their team onsite in Ottawa. This is a great opportunity to be part of a well-established organi...Voir plus
    Dernière mise à jour : il y a 17 jours • Offre sponsorisée
    Senior Email Lifecycle Engineer

    Senior Email Lifecycle Engineer

    SurveyMonkey • Ottawa
    Temps plein
    A leading survey platform is seeking a Senior Email Operations Analyst to manage complex lifecycle email programs across various enterprise platforms. The role entails optimizing email automation, e...Voir plus
    Dernière mise à jour : il y a 6 jours • Offre sponsorisée
    Senior Embedded Firmware Engineer – Ottawa (Onsite)

    Senior Embedded Firmware Engineer – Ottawa (Onsite)

    Curtiss-Wright Corporation • Ottawa
    Temps plein
    A leading technology firm in Ottawa is seeking a Senior Software Developer to engineer and develop embedded systems products. The ideal candidate will have over 7 years of software development exper...Voir plus
    Dernière mise à jour : il y a 26 jours • Offre sponsorisée
    SerDes PHY FW / SW Engineer - Staff / Senior Staff / Principal Levels

    SerDes PHY FW / SW Engineer - Staff / Senior Staff / Principal Levels

    Alphawave Semi • Ottawa
    Temps plein
    SerDes PHY FW / SW Engineer - Staff / Senior Staff / Principal Levels at Alphawave Semi.The Embedded Software / Firmware Team develops critical embedded software powering high-performance multi-standard ...Voir plus
    Dernière mise à jour : il y a 26 jours • Offre sponsorisée